A Note on the Use of this Index

The 1928 Book of Common Prayer contains far more prayers than those which appear in the Sunday Eucharist or the Daily Office. Distributed across the Visitation of the Sick, the Burial of the Dead, the Churching of Women, the Solemnization of Matrimony, the Ordinal, the Family Prayers, the Additional Prayers, and the various Occasional Services, there are scores of prayers of great beauty and pastoral precision which a priest who relies only on the standard Collects will never use.

George Wharton Pepper identified this problem and addressed it in his Analytical Index to the Book of Common Prayer (1948). His Prayers section at pages 78–105 lists every prayer in the 1928 BCP, organised first by service and then by opening word. The present index reorganises Pepper's material by pastoral category, so that a priest preparing Evening Prayer, intercessions, or a service for a particular occasion can find in a moment which prayers from the whole breadth of the BCP are available.

To each pastoral category are added the relevant Psalms from W. E. Gladstone's Psalter with a Concordance (John Murray, London, 1895), as revised by Pepper in his 1948 edition. Gladstone's thematic title for each Psalm — The Cry of the Penitent, The Good Shepherd, Dwelling Under the Defence of the Most High — identifies the Psalm's dominant devotional character and makes it immediately usable as a companion to the prayers of its category. A priest leading Evening Prayer via Zoom who wishes to vary both the intercessions and the psalmody from week to week has in this document a complete resource for doing so.

For each prayer the index provides: the subject or occasion; the opening words by which the prayer may be identified in any edition of the 1928 BCP; the service or section of the BCP in which it occurs; and the page number in the Winston edition. The opening words are the surest guide, since pagination varies between editions.
